What causes a car to pull to one side?
A car may pull to one side due to issues with the wheel alignment, uneven tire pressure or wear, brake problems (like a stuck caliper), or worn suspension and steering components. Other factors can include a road's "crown" (slope) or, in modern vehicles, an active driver-assistance system.

Wheel alignment: The most frequent cause. Hitting potholes or curbs can knock the wheels out of their proper factory angles, causing the car to drift.

Tire pressure/wear: Uneven tire pressure creates an imbalance that affects handling. Uneven tire wear, also caused by alignment issues, can create an imbalance in how the tires contact the road.

Brake system problems: A dragging or stuck brake caliper on one side will cause constant friction, pulling the car in that direction. This can happen even while driving, not just when braking.

Suspension and steering issues: Worn or damaged parts like ball joints, tie rods, or control arms can cause the car to pull.

Road crown: Many roads are built with a slight slope from the center to the sides to help with drainage. This can make it feel like your car is pulling when it's actually driving on a crowned road.

Torque steer: This is a pulling sensation that can occur in front-wheel drive cars, especially during acceleration, due to variations in torque distribution between the wheels.

Advanced Driver Assistance Systems (ADAS): Some systems that include lane-keeping assist may actively correct your steering, which can feel like the car is pulling if the system is being triggered.

Other potential causes
Faulty wheel bearing: A bad wheel bearing can cause excess friction on one side.

Collapsed brake hose: A collapsed brake hose can create a one-way pressure valve, causing the brake to drag.

Tire conicity: This is a condition where a tire is built improperly, causing it to want to roll in a curve.

White exhaust smoke can range from harmless condensation to a serious engine problem like a blown head gasket, which requires immediate attention to prevent severe damage. The seriousness depends on the smoke's characteristics: brief, wispy white v***r on a cold day is normal, but thick, continuous smoke, especially with a sweet smell, indicates a serious issue such as coolant leaking into the engine. If you see continuous white smoke, it is best to have it diagnosed by a professional to avoid expensive repairs.

Winterizing- Why is it important?

Winterizing your car is important because it ensures your safety on the road, protects your vehicle from cold-weather damage, prevents costly repairs, and helps you avoid being stranded in harsh conditions. By performing key maintenance tasks like checking fluids, inspecting the battery and tires, and preparing an emergency kit, you can drive more confidently and extend the lifespan of your vehicle during the winter.

Safety: Properly winterized vehicles offer better visibility with functional wipers and fluid, improved traction with appropriate tires, and reliable operation with a strong battery and heater.

Preventative Maintenance: Early preparation can prevent minor issues from becoming major, costly problems, like engine damage from freezing coolant or transmission issues from cold oil.

Vehicle Longevity: Taking steps to protect your vehicle from the strain of cold, ice, and snow helps to preserve its components and extend its overall life.

Avoid Breakdowns: Cold temperatures can severely impact a car's battery, fluids, and other systems, increasing the risk of breakdowns. Winterization minimizes these risks.

Key steps to winterize your car:
Check Fluids: Ensure your coolant/antifreeze is at the proper level to prevent the engine from freezing.

Test the Battery: Make sure the battery has enough power to start the car in cold weather and runs the defrosters.

Inspect Tires: Check tread depth and pressure, as cold temperatures can decrease tire pressure, impacting traction. Consider snow tires for better grip in severe conditions.

Service Wiper Blades & Fluid: Install new winter wiper blades and use a deicing washer fluid to maintain clear visibility.

Check Brakes and Lights: Ensure your brakes are in good condition for longer stopping distances on slippery roads. Make sure headlights and taillights are clean and working.

Prepare an Emergency Kit: Include items like a first aid kit, blankets, flashlight, snacks, and traction aids to help if you get stranded.

Your car talks and by listening to it, you can save yourself quite a bit in the long run.

What's that Noise?

Common car noises like squealing when braking often signal worn brake pads, while engine knocking can indicate serious internal problems. A hissing sound may point to a coolant or vacuum leak, and rattling or clunking could mean loose exhaust parts or suspension issues.

A clicking noise when turning is often a sign of a bad CV joint, and a rapid clicking at startup might indicate a dead car battery.

Rumbling or roaring coming from the exhaust suggests a problem with the muffler, catalytic converter, or exhaust pipe itself.

What to do

Any unusual car noise should be investigated. If you hear any of these sounds, it's best to have a qualified mechanic inspect the vehicle to prevent potentially dangerous or costly problems from developing further.
